Make face serum at home with these things
-
Vitamin C Brightening Serum: Made from aloe vera gel, lemon juice, orange peel powder and rose water, this serum is rich in Vitamin C. It can help in improving skin complexion, reducing dullness and lightening acne spots. Add one spoon aloe vera gel, half spoon lemon juice and a few drops of rose water to one spoon orange peel powder and mix them well and keep it in an air tight container. You can keep it in the refrigerator for two to three days. Apply it on your skin before sleeping at night.
-
Collagen Boosting Serum: To prepare collagen boosting serum, mix vitamin E oil in flaxseed gel and apply it. Soak one spoon flaxseed in two spoons hot water. When it becomes a gel like form, then add Vitamin E oil in it and mix it and apply it on your face. This prepared serum can be helpful in improving skin elasticity, reducing wrinkles and keeping the skin more tight and soft.
-
Anti-Aging Serum: You can use jojoba oil and ashwagandha to make anti-aging serum. Add one spoon of Ashwagandha powder in one spoon of jojoba oil and mix well. Apply it on your face before sleeping at night. This serum is considered helpful in calming skin inflammation, restoring natural glow and reducing fine lines.
